88-1 How Fiery E-mail Service works Chapter 8: Using Fiery E-mail Service The Fiery E-mail Service allows you to remotely print to and control the EB-105EX using your current e-mail infrastructure. It allows you to print to remote locations and bypass firewalls. With Fiery E-mail Service, you can submit jobs to the EB-105EX as e-mail attachments. You can use Fiery E-mail Service in the following ways: • Print using an E-mail Client • Scan using Scan to E-mail How Fiery E-mail Service works In order to use the E-mail services, you must set up Fiery E-mail Service as described in the Configuration Guide To print with an E-mail Client, you send a file as an e-mail attachment, and Fiery E-mail Service extracts the file and sends it to the EB-105EX. The attachment can be in any format the EB-105EX recognizes. Fiery E-mail Service also supports Scan to E-mail, a feature that allows you to scan a document and send it to an e-mail address as an attachment or URL. For more information about Scan to E-mail, see Chapter 6. The EB-105EX supports internal address books. Administrators can retrieve, add, delete, and clear addresses from the address books by sending requests via e-mail. For more information about address books, see the Configuration Guide. NOTE: Fiery E-mail Service will not process .vbs, .exe, or .bat extensions.
